I am a 43 year old male, I weigh approximately 200lbs, 5' 8" tall. I currently go to the gym 2 or 3 times a week, I also play squash regularly and play five a side football once a week.

My current training regime is 10 minutes treadmill, 2.0% gradient, 10kph / 10 minutes arm bike maximum intensity approx 120 rpm / 10 minutes cycle level 8 random setting / 10 minutes rower maximum intensity minimum 2000 metres / 10 minutes cross trainer level 15.

My heart rate peaks at around 166 bpm during gym time, I would like to know whether this regime is functional as I want to tone up without bulking up but don't seem able to lose a great deal of weight since the initial impact results and now seem to have reached a weight which has remained steady over the last few weeks where ideally I would like to lose another 15/20lbs.

Any advice on tweaking the regime to make it more effective?

You should be hitting the weights in addition to doing cardio.
You will not bulk up unless you use very heavy weight.
Do exercises for all body parts:
bicep curls
tricep pressdown
bench press
lat pulldown
row
shrug
pec flye
leg press
calf press
squat
lunge
lateral steps.
You can find videos for all of these exercises on youtube.com.
Make sure that you are eating more carbohydrates and protein and less fat and sodium. Drink plenty of water.
